A nested mixture model for genomic prediction using whole-genome SNP genotypes.
PloS one - 1 Jan 2018
Zeng Jian, Garrick Dorian, Dekkers Jack, Fernando Rohan
Abstract excerpt
Genomic prediction exploits single nucleotide polymorphisms (SNPs) across the whole genome for predicting genetic merit of selection candidates. In most models for genomic prediction, e.g. BayesA, B, C, R and GBLUP, independence of SNP effects is assumed. However, SNP effects are expected to be locally dependent given the presence of a nearby QTL because SNPs surrounding the QTL do not segregate independently. A...
